An S Load Cell is a type of load cell used in industrial applications to measure weight or force. It consists of a beam-shaped structure with strain gauges attached to it, which convert the mechanical deformation into an electrical signal.

How To Use S Load Cell
Mount the load cell securely to a stable surface.
Connect the load cell to a signal conditioner and amplifier.
Configure the system according to the manufacturer's instructions.
Calibrate the load cell using standard weights or reference masses.
